"This is a truly exceptional family home — the kind many aspire to own at some point in their lives — and I feel incredibly privileged to represent it. Built in the early 1900s, the property has had just three owners in its history. The current owners have cherished it for over 40 years, making this the first time it has come to market in decades.

Set along Hadlow Road, the home sits gracefully behind a mature hedge, revealing itself gradually as you approach. Substantially set back from the road, it enjoys a generous driveway and expansive front garden, occupying an impressive overall plot.

Tonbridge High Street and the mainline railway station are both within comfortable walking distance, while regular bus services provide additional convenience. Tonbridge station offers frequent services to London — as often as every 10 minutes — with journeys to London Bridge taking approximately 35 minutes, making it ideal for commuters.

The area is also renowned for its outstanding selection of schools. Highly regarded primary and secondary options are close by, with an excellent choice of comprehensive and grammar schools just a short bus ride away.

Stepping inside, a welcoming entrance hall sets the tone. The formal lounge features a cosy log burner, perfect for winter evenings. The current owners thoughtfully extended this space, adding a striking skylight lantern that floods the room with natural light and provides seamless access to the rear garden.

To the right of the entrance hall, the recently renovated kitchen offers a modern finish with integrated appliances and a beautiful butler sink. This side of the home is wonderfully versatile, having been extended with great care to retain its period character. Currently arranged as an office, the additional reception space could equally serve as a formal dining room or children’s playroom, depending on your needs. A practical utility room and ground floor W/C complete the layout.

Upstairs, there are four generous double bedrooms, all boasting high ceilings, large windows and delightful period features. Two contemporary bathrooms cater perfectly to the demands of a busy household.

Externally, the home continues to impress. In addition to the generous driveway and front garden, the mature rear garden is spacious and enjoys a sunny aspect. It’s a perfect setting for entertaining, children’s play, or simply enjoying family life. A detached garage and insulated summer house provide additional flexibility, the latter ideal as a home office if required.

Here are the top 7 things you need to know when moving home:

Get your house valued by 3 different agents before you put it on the market

Don't pick the agent that values it the highest, without evidence of other properties sold in the same area

It's always best to put your house on the market before you find a property

The estate agent acts for the seller and is there to get the seller the best price possible

Understand the length of time it can take - 14 weeks from when you accept an offer, or have an offer accepted to move in! A long time!

It can get stressful, but speak to your agent and your solicitor and they will put you in the picture
